According to multiple credible sources, Ukrainian forces have pulled out not only of Rubezhnoe but have also, as of yesterday, April 20th, commenced an organized withdrawal from Severodonetsk across the Severskii Donets river into Lisichansk.
Some elements are reportedly redeploying from Lisichansk in the direction of Popasnaia, which has been partially taken by Russian and Lugansk forces and is under great risk of being lost.
The Ukraine is clearly trying to plug the holes and create a more sustainable defense.
If Russian and Lugansk forces no longer have to storm Severodonetsk, that is a wonderful thing, not merely as it hosts a population of 100,000, but also as it is home to one of Europe’s largest (perhaps the largest) ammonia plants.
However, Lisichansk is so close (they are twin cities) that considerable damage to Severodonetsk is still a given unless the Ukrainians surrender wholesale.
(I should mention, Lisichansk and its entire vicinity, like Mariupol, is as Russian as can be, being one of the original centers of the “Russian Spring” in the Donbass. It’s well documented by video that roughly 2000 area residents and the local priesthood turned out for the funeral of the first three rebels killed defending the approaches to Lisichansk in May 2014. Speaking plainly without regard to “recognized international borders”, the area has been under U.S.-backed, Ukrainian military occupation since 2014.)
Also considering Russian activity in the area of Yampol’, roughly halfway between Slaviansk (Donetsk) and Lisichansk (Lugansk), it is clear the entire Ukrainian grouping in the Severodonetsk-Lisichansk agglomeration is under increasingly great risk of being cut off, not immediately but at least in terms of Russian and Lugansk ground fire control of the road approaches.
Ukrainian defenses in the Donbass and south of Izium have been weakened in recent days by the liberal application of precision distance munitions, including the use of possibly as many as seven Iskander tactical ballistic missiles (perfectly accurate, supersonic delivery of up to 680kg of explosives) PER DAY against Ukrainian field targets (e.g. platoon-sized checkpoints or company base camps) in these regions.
